Position Duties
JOB SUMMARY:
Under direction of the Assistant Superintendent/Chief of Business Services, establishes and maintains the disbursement records of the District; prepares and assists in the preparation of financial statements and reports; does other work as required.

Other Qualifications
The examination process for this recruitment may be comprised of one or any combination of the following: screening of the applicant's training, background, and experience; scored evaluation of responses on a supplemental application; written examination(s); qualifications appraisal oral examination; performance examination; or technical oral examination, scored on a job-related basis. Only the most highly qualified candidates will be invited to continue in the examination process. Successful candidates who pass all parts of the examination process will be placed on the eligibility list in order of their relative merit as determined by these competitive examinations. The eligibility list for this classification will remain in effect for a period of 6 months.
